Governors Ball (June)
Governors Ball Music Festival at Flushing Meadows Corona Park in Queens draws 50,000 daily attendees across three days, making it New York City's flagship multi-genre music festival. The festival's Queens location reflects NYC's most diverse borough, with audiences drawing from Manhattan, Brooklyn, the Bronx, and the suburbs across a broader demographic range than most US music festivals. Major brands including Bacardi, Citi, and Bud Light have built multi-year Governors Ball activation programs because the festival delivers mainstream NYC audiences with strong purchasing power and media industry representation. Experiential activations at Gov Ball benefit from the festival's proximity to Manhattan, meaning media professionals, advertising executives, and social media managers attend and evaluate activations with professional eyes that amplify or critique brand efforts across industry channels.
The Governors Ball activation environment includes on-grounds branded experiences, VIP hospitality areas, food and beverage activations from NYC's restaurant scene, and technology-integrated installations that reflect the city's tech-forward consumer expectations. Off-grounds activations during Gov Ball weekend extend across Long Island City, Astoria, and Williamsburg, where pre-parties and after-shows at venues like Brooklyn Steel, Avant Gardner, and Knockdown Center create additional brand engagement opportunities. NYC's public transit infrastructure means Gov Ball audiences move easily between festival grounds and after-hours activations, extending the activation window into late-night environments.
Electric Zoo (Labor Day Weekend)
Electric Zoo on Randall's Island draws 35,000 daily attendees across three days for one of the most established EDM festivals in the Northeast. The Labor Day weekend timing captures end-of-summer energy and a younger audience profile that skews 18-30 with high social media engagement. Electric Zoo's island location creates a contained activation environment where brands dominate consumer attention without competition from surrounding city distractions. Beverage, tech, fashion, and lifestyle brands have found Electric Zoo delivers strong engagement metrics because the island setting concentrates audiences and extends dwell time at activations. The festival's EDM focus attracts a highly visual, content-creating audience that amplifies brand activations through Instagram, TikTok, and Snapchat at rates exceeding mainstream music festivals.
Afropunk Brooklyn (August)
Afropunk Brooklyn at Commodore Barry Park in Fort Greene is the most culturally significant festival activation opportunity for brands targeting Black consumers, creatives, and cultural leaders. The two-day festival draws 60,000 attendees who represent the vanguard of Black fashion, music, art, and political culture. Afropunk's audience includes the creative directors, stylists, musicians, writers, and cultural commentators who define trends within Black culture that subsequently influence mainstream American consumer culture. Brands like Target, Ford, and Sprite have built Afropunk programs because the festival offers unmatched access to Black cultural tastemakers in an environment that demands authentic engagement. Brand ambassadors at Afropunk must reflect the community's diversity and cultural fluency — brands that deploy generic activation teams are quickly identified and dismissed.
SummerStage, Panorama, and NYC's Neighborhood Festival Circuit
New York's neighborhood festival ecosystem is the deepest in the country. SummerStage in Central Park presents 100+ free performances reaching 600,000 attendees across the summer season. The Tribeca Festival combines film, music, and culture across lower Manhattan. BRIC Celebrate Brooklyn at Prospect Park Bandshell draws diverse Brooklyn audiences. Smorgasburg at Williamsburg Waterfront combines food culture with 20,000 weekly visitors. The West Indian Day Parade on Eastern Parkway draws 2 million spectators for Caribbean culture. The San Gennaro Feast in Little Italy, the Harlem Week festival, the Queens Night Market, and hundreds of block parties across all five boroughs create hyperlocal activation opportunities that reach specific ethnic, cultural, and neighborhood communities with precision that large festivals cannot match.

New York Festival Activation Staffing Rates
| Staff Type | NYC Rate Range |
|---|---|
| Brand Ambassadors | $32-$55/hr |
| Brand Ambassadors (Bilingual) | $36-$60/hr |
| Sampling Staff | $26-$40/hr |
| Activation Leads / Team Captains | $45-$70/hr |
| Experiential Hosts | $38-$60/hr |
| Gov Ball / Electric Zoo Premium | +20-35% |
| Fashion Week / Holiday Season Premium | +25-45% |
New York City festival staffing rates are the highest in the country, reflecting the city's extreme cost of living and intense competition for experienced activation talent during the compressed May-to-October festival season. NYC's enormous talent pool includes actors, models, performers, hospitality professionals, and multilingual ambassadors who reflect the city's extraordinary diversity. However, NYC activation talent is in high demand across fashion weeks, product launches, corporate events, and hundreds of concurrent festivals, meaning experienced professionals book quickly during peak summer months. Booking three to four months ahead for major festivals and six months for premium multilingual or culturally specific staffing is standard practice in the NYC market.

New York Festival Brand Activation FAQ
How far in advance should I plan a Governors Ball or Electric Zoo activation? Start planning five to seven months before the festival. On-grounds sponsorship packages and branded experience placements are finalized by January for the June Gov Ball and by April for the September Electric Zoo. Off-grounds venue activations at Brooklyn and Queens venues should be secured three to four months ahead. Staffing should be confirmed two to three months prior, as NYC's compressed festival season creates intense competition for experienced activation talent across dozens of concurrent events.
What does a major NYC festival activation cost? NYC festival activations range from $20,000 for a focused sampling presence at a neighborhood festival to $2 million+ for a full-scale Governors Ball on-grounds experience with custom build-out, celebrity programming, and multi-day activation. Mid-range activations with an on-grounds or adjacent venue presence, professional staffing, build-out, and three days of programming typically run $100,000 to $400,000. NYC's higher venue costs, staffing rates, and production expenses make it the most expensive US market for festival activation, but the media, advertising, and cultural influence of NYC audiences delivers proportional return on investment.
Can smaller brands activate at NYC festivals on a limited budget? Yes. Neighborhood festivals like Smorgasburg, the Queens Night Market, SummerStage free events, and block parties across Brooklyn, the Bronx, and Queens offer activation opportunities starting at $5,000 to $20,000. Street-level sampling in Williamsburg, the Lower East Side, and SoHo during festival weekends reaches thousands of high-value consumers at minimal cost. The key in NYC is cultural specificity — activations that demonstrate understanding of the specific neighborhood and community outperform generic branded experiences regardless of budget level.
What permits does New York City require for festival activations? NYC festival activations require permits from multiple agencies depending on location and scale. NYC Parks Department permits cover activations in Central Park, Prospect Park, Flushing Meadows, and other parks. NYPD Special Events handles street closures and large gatherings. The Department of Health oversees food sampling permits. The Department of Buildings reviews temporary structures. Each borough has community boards that may weigh in on neighborhood events.
